About T.L. Pan

T.L. Pan is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Building and Construction, Transportation, Automotive Engineering and Electrical and Electronic Engineering, having authored 17 papers that have together received 610 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traffic control and management (12 papers), Traffic Prediction and Management Techniques (12 papers), Transportation Planning and Optimization (11 papers), Vehicular Ad Hoc Networks (VANETs) (2 papers), Autonomous Vehicle Technology and Safety (2 papers), Molecular Communication and Nanonetworks (1 paper), Urban Transport and Accessibility (1 paper) and Elevator Systems and Control (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Transportation (417 citations), Building and Construction (373 citations), Control and Systems Engineering (466 citations), Automotive Engineering (97 citations) and Safety, Risk, Reliability and Quality (72 citations). T.L. Pan has collaborated with scholars based in Hong Kong, China and Thailand. Frequent co-authors include Renxin Zhong, Agachai Sumalee, William H. K. Lam, W.Y. Szeto, Can Chen, Yunping Huang, Shu‐Chien Hsu, Tianshi Chen, Zicheng Su and Jie Luo. Their work appears in journals such as Transportation Research Part C Emerging Technologies, Transportmetrica A Transport Science, Transportation Research Part B Methodological, Applied Soft Computing and Transportmetrica B Transport Dynamics.
